
Europe Market Open: Poland shoots down Russian drones; Trump asks EU to hit India and China with 100% tariffs
10.09.2025
0:00
3:41
- Poland said its airspace was repeatedly violated by drones during today's attack by Russia on Ukraine; Poland shot down Russian drones after 'unprecedented airspace violation'.
- US President Trump reportedly asked the EU to hit China and India with 100% tariffs to pressure Russian President Putin to end the war.
- US judge temporarily blocked President Trump from removing Federal Reserve Governor Cook.
- French President Macron appointed Sebastien Lecornu as new PM, according to BFM.
- European equity futures indicate a positive cash market open with Euro Stoxx 50 futures up 0.2% after the cash market closed with gains of 0.1% on Tuesday.
- Looking ahead, highlights include Norwegian CPI (Aug), US PPI (Aug), Wholesale Sales (Jul), Comments from SNB’s Schlegel, Supply from UK, Germany & US.
